The Automation Design Manager leads the full technical design lifecycle for automation and controls systems across mission‑critical data center projects. They own design governance, technical standards, documentation quality, and engineering alignment across BMS, PLC, and SCADA solutions.

Develop and maintain control architectures, sequences, network topologies, and system schematics. Ensure compliance with design standards, client specifications, and mission‑critical requirements. Oversee QA/QC for all design documents, drawings, and submittals. Coordinate multi‑discipline design meetings and ensure constructability. Own automation design templates, standards, and engineering frameworks. Develop standardized naming conventions, code libraries, and graphics packs. Ensure cybersecurity, redundancy, and failover requirements are implemented. Review and approve vendor/subcontractor design documentation.

Key Responsibilities – Cross‑Functional Collaboration

  • Align with Delivery & QA Lead on constructability, commissioning readiness, and testing requirements.
  • Support TPM with technical validation and change request evaluation.
  • Provide guidance to site and commissioning teams during implementation.

Required Skills & Experience

  • 8+ years automation/controls design experience in mission‑critical sectors.
  • Strong knowledge of BMS, PLC, SCADA, and industrial communication protocols.
  • Experience producing technical packages including I/O schedules, sequences, drawings, and architecture diagrams.
  • Excellent documentation and technical leadership skills.

Preferred Qualifications

  • Degree in Automation, Electrical, or Controls Engineering.
  • Chartered Engineer (CEng) preferred.
  • Experience with hyperscale data center environments.
